Output 626aff25d6672a739237d53e7c6ca8f994fb0eec8fad2621fc5641c7c6a50209:13

value
76641000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6cfd70c502bc00f3bb700479d6e3f870fe4af1 OP_EQUAL
address
MHhB6iNcscKyNZjpSH8XUFxq719NZqTyiW
transaction
626aff25d6672a739237d53e7c6ca8f994fb0eec8fad2621fc5641c7c6a50209
spent
true